The health care industry has volumes of medical records to store, maintain and protect and is in need of trained professionals. A medical records career balances medical knowledge and organizational and administrative skills. The Medical Records Clerk diploma program at Vancouver Career College will provide you with the academic and practical training you need to become a guardian of personal medical records. This 33-week diploma program trains students to oversee medical records in locations such as health ministries, insurance companies, hospitals and research centers.
In addition to learning disease classifications and medical terminology, students learn the protocols for handling personal medical records. They learn how to collect, file, process, monitor and protect health information. Additional courses examine confidentiality and review federal privacy legislation, which determines the guidelines of releasing personal information. Computer skills, office and front desk practices, and creating a sustainable workplace are other course topics. At the end of the program, you will participate in a 125-hour practicum in your field of study. This hands-on experience will prepare you for a career as a medical records clerk or medical receptionist, among other jobs.
